Anyway, I decided to make a loaf of jalapeno cheese swirl bread. This braided bread is packed full of pieces of jalapenos and cheddar cheese. It’s delicious warm and enjoyed with a cup of chili.

2 1/2 cups flour
1 tsp salt
1/2 cup water
1/4 cup milk
3 Tbsp unsalted butter
3 Tbsp sugar
1 packet active dry yeast
1 egg
1 tsp garlic powder
1 jalapeno, minced
2 1/2 cups colby jack and cheddar cheese, shredded
In the bowl of a stand mixer, add 2 cups of flour and salt. In a medium saucepan, add the water, milk and butter. Heat to lukewarm and the butter has melted. The temperature should be between 110-115 degrees. Add the sugar and yeast. Stir and allow to bloom for 10 minutes. Lightly grease a loaf pan with cooking spray and set aside.
Pour the yeast mixture into the stand mixer bowl and add in the egg. Stir the mixture with a dough hook until combined. Slowly add in the remaining cup of flour and mix until the a bowl of dough forms. Transfer the dough to a lightly floured surface and knead for a a few minutes. Allow to rest for 5 to 10 minutes. Using a rolling pin, roll the dough out to a 10×14 rectangle. Sprinkle the garlic powder over the dough and then evenly spread the minced jalapeno and cheese. Starting at the long-end of the dough, tightly roll the dough. Using a knife, cut the roll of dough into two, leaving about an inch uncut at one end. Start braiding the dough with the cut side out. Carefully transfer the loaf to the prepared pan. Cover and allow to rise in a warm place for about an hour.
Preheat your oven to 350 degrees. Bake for 20-22 minutes or until the dough is golden brown. Remove from the pan and slice.
